要往A表插入几个字段为升序的数据,sql要怎么写A
----------------
班级   学号   日期
1     001   sysdate
2     002   sysdate
3     003   sysdate
4     004   sysdate
连续插10条类似的记录,要怎么写
insert into A VALUES(......)用循环还是用游标,具体要怎么写呢?

解决方案 »

  1.   


    -- Create sequence 
    create sequence TEMPTABID
    minvalue 1
    maxvalue 999999999999999999999999999
    start with 1
    increment by 1
    cache 20;
      

  2.   

    FOR i in 0..10 LOOP
    END LOOP
      

  3.   


    insert into you_table 
         select rownum, lpad(rownum, 3, '0'), sysdate
           from dual
         connect by rownum <= 10
      

  4.   

    直接用自带的rownum做判断条件